A note from the Commissoner

The first quarter of 2019 was action packed. We got a lot done.

We analyzed the proposed RWE Code Change feedback received from 10 organizations (see below).

We modified the staff structure such that it now includes Senior Reviewer roles to support some of the initiatives we are taking on (many of which are discussed herein).

We started planning the 2019 national workshops. They will be held November 26th in Montreal and November 28th in Toronto. Save those dates!! The PAAB national workshop is a great opportunity to better understand the PAAB Code, meet PAAB staff, and network with peers from the industry.

The Canadian Animal Health Institute (CAHI) and PAAB have entered into a service agreement where PAAB will provide the Expert Opinion Assessment for Step #2 of the “CAHI CODE OF MARKETING PRACTICE” compliant resolution process. Our first client advisory panel was a tremendous success. It resulted in Board Approval of the building of forum functionality on the PAAB website (see below).
